When seeking quotes from UPVC window installers, the cost can vary substantially based on several elements. Here's a structured take a look at what influences pricing:
FactorDescriptionWindow SizeBigger windows usually cost more due to material and installation complexity.Window StyleVarious designs (sash, sash, sliding, and so on) have actually different costs related to them.Number of WindowsThe more windows being changed, the higher the overall price usually will be due to bulk discounts or savings.Quality of MaterialsHigher-quality UPVC frames or upgraded glass alternatives (like triple glazing) can increase the cost.Installation ComplexityDifficult installations, such as those needing extensive structural work or non-standard fittings, can raise expenses.LocationGeographic cost differences can affect quotes due to differing labor rates or logistical considerations.What to Look for in a Quote
When evaluating quotes from UPVC window installers, think about the following vital elements:
Itemized Costs: A clear breakdown of expenses for materials, labor, and any other charges.Guarantee Information: Details relating to the service warranty for both the windows and the installation work.Approximated Timeline: How long the installation process will take, from delivery to completion.Reviews and Recommendations: Consider client reviews, testimonials, and whether the installer is certified.Payment Schedule: Understand the payment terms, consisting of deposits and completion payments.Sample Comparative Quotes Table

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How do I pick the very best UPVC window installer?
To choose the very best installer, consider their experience, client reviews, guarantee offerings, and whether they offer in-depth, itemized quotes. Satisfying with installers face to face can likewise provide you insights into their professionalism and competence.
2. What is the typical cost of UPVC window installation?
The cost varies widely based on the aspects discussed previously, however house owners can typically expect to pay in between ₤ 2,500 and ₤ 5,500 for a set of 5 windows, depending upon design, size, and quality.
3. Does the cost cover whatever associated with the installation?
Constantly clarify with the installer what the quote consists of. Some quotes may just cover the installation and materials, while others might include disposal of old windows and ending up work.
4. Can I negotiate the quote with the installer?
Yes, lots of installers anticipate some settlement on the quote. Discuss your spending plan and ask if there are any discounts or plans offered.
5. What are the indications that I require new windows?
Signs may include increased energy bills, trouble opening or closing windows, drafts, and visible damage such as broken frames or condensation in between the glass panes.
